Smoothfaced or Sandfaced

This is a matter of personal preference. However, there are regional differences. As a general rule Sandfaced tiles tend to be sold in the Southern part of the country, whilst Smoothfaced are sold in the Midlands and in the North, There are of course exceptions to this rule.

Smoothfaced tiles will shed water more quickly, and the rough texture of Sandfaced will retain moisture, attract lichen and weather more quickly. Again, it is a matter of choice. Some prefer the quicker weathering characteristics of Sandfaced tiles, others do not.
